I have a 1988 Mercruiser 165 that is giving me fits. It is very difficult to start and once I get it started it will stall when shifting into forward or reverse. As well as sometimes when I shift to neutral. I have replaced the plugs, rotary button and Dist. Cap. When attempting to start the engine sounds great but it will not start. I am at a loss. I cannot figure out what is going on. Also, can anyone tell me the RPM specs at idle and while in gear?

I sugest checking your points that engine should start right up. I changed to electronic points.Its easy to change and you dont have to worry after that. Check your timing also it is prob off I dont even use my choke I have it wired open and get better gas mileage. But I live in a warm climate. Your shifting problems are prob your netural safety switch check that. If your linkage is not adjusted p erfectly that will happen it did for me atleast You should have a manual and read up on it

The shift interupter switch may need adjustment along with the idle. When you shift from neutral into gear a micro switch kills the ignition for a moment allowing for a smoother shift with less impact on the drive.
